Which blues standard did Hoochie Coochie Man give birth to? Which song did David Bowie steal the riff from and use on Jean Genie? Where did John Lee Hooker get the title to Boom Boom from? Join Stevie Nix as he answers all of these questions and more on this episode that takes this train to see Buzz Fledderjohn. WARNING: This episode contains traces of Huey Lewis & The News.
